    even if it's localhost, it's good to have the name in the logs. this
    way, if you have multiple relays running on localhost (amavisd, dspam,
    clamsmtpd, ...), your log line will be easily identified because you'll
    get something like relay=amavis.localhost[127.0.0.1] instead of
    relay=127.0.0.1[127.0.0.1]. so when parsing log lines, you get some
    evidence instead of trying to guess where the mail has gone.
